Reading me again, I think that I must be clearer.

A XML tool in default behaviour ( xml:space="default" ) can add (white) 
spaces only where (white) spaces already are or where they are allowed. It 
cannot just add spaces in the middle of normal text.

Nevertheless this can lead to change like for example from:

  <TEXT>This is a test</TEXT>

to

  <TEXT>
     This is              a  test
  </TEXT>

However KWord cannot cope with such a change, in particular if character 
formatting is involved.
